So the car just threw a p0500 error multiple times (VSS related, maybe).

When that happens, the cluster lights up like a freaking Christmas tree!

- check engine
- brake problem (aka parking brake light)
- ABS
- stability control & traction control
- speedometer stops working (drops to zero)
- EPS / power steering

The last one is interesting: the car actually disabled the power steering while under way. Good thing I have massive upper body strength to wrestle an unassisted Mirage to safety!

Restarting the car fixes the EPS / speedo issue... until the dash lights up again.

I'm wondering if it's tire size related. I recenty changed to different sizes on the front & rear (larger than stock up front for lower engine RPM). 185/65r15 vs. stock 165/65r14.

That said, I had done the same thing to Mirage #2 with NO PROBLEMS. Except the rears were 175/70r14, not stock 165's, which was a smaller % difference between F&R.
